Methodology
Across every rating and clock, the Ware Opening family scores 48.1% for White — we are 90% confident the real figure is between 48.0% and 48.2% — from 1.7M Lichess games across 6 variations. Win rate, draw rate and loss rate come from games played December 2023 to November 2025.
How the figures are made
- Whose games these are
- 1.7M+ rated games played on Lichess (2023-12 to 2025-11). The games are Lichess’s and free for anyone to use. What is ours is the reading of them. Last rebuilt January 2026.
- Which games we count
- Rated games only — nothing casual.
- Both players within 200 rating points of each other. A mismatch tells you about the gap, not about the opening.
- At least 2 moves played.
- A game is filed under White’s rating.
- Why every number comes with a range
- A number off a few hundred games is a guess. The same number off millions is a fact. The range is what tells them apart, and it is what the lists rank on — so an opening cannot reach the top on a lucky run of forty games. The more games behind a figure, the narrower its range.
- How much we need before we say anything
- An opening page needs 100 games. A gambit needs 50 games at a rating before we will say whether it pays there. The chaos and trap lists need 500 games overall and 250 games at one rating or clock.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the Ware Opening win rate?
Across the Ware Opening's 6 variations, White wins 45.9%, draws 4.3% and loses 49.8%. Counting a draw as half a point, that is an Expected Score of 48.1%. It rests on 1.7M rated games from Lichess.
How many Ware Opening variations are there?
6 Ware Opening variations have a page of their own, each broken down by rating and by clock.
At what rating does the Ware Opening perform best?
The Ware Opening family performs best for White at 2500+, with an Expected Score of 56.1% (38K games) and the highest Floor of any rating with enough games to read. Performance may vary by specific variation.
Is the Ware Opening better in blitz or rapid?
For White, the Ware Opening scores higher in Blitz: an Expected Score of 47.5% in Blitz (634K games) against 45.1% in Rapid (244K games).
How sharp is the Ware Opening?
Ware Opening games are 95.7% decisive (non-draws), with an average length of 34 moves. Sharpness varies by specific variation.
Is the Ware Opening a good opening family?
The Ware Opening family is hard work for White — it favours Black overall. Across its games, White wins 45.9% and loses 49.8%. Results differ between its 6 variations, so open the one you play for its own figures.
